Under DOT regulations, employers are responsible for ensuring a drug and alcohol-free workplace to maintain safety. In Kinbrae, Minnesota, these regulations ensure drivers and operators are tested frequently, especially in safety-sensitive roles, to uphold high safety standards.
Comprehensive screening is imperative for employees within transportation modes, ensuring that their mental and physical states are not compromised, thereby influencing safety adversely.
These regulations mandate regular, random, and post-incident testing, with strict procedures to manage substance misuse, which is critical for maintaining high safety levels within Kinbrae's transportation sectors.
Employers in Kinbrae must also provide educational materials on substance abuse effects, furthering employee understanding of the critical nature of these safety regulations.

To arrange a DOT drug or alcohol test in Kinbrae, MN, contact our scheduling team at (800) 221-4291. You can also use our online registration system by selecting your test and filling out the necessary donor information. Remember, registration is required before visiting the testing site.
The zip code you provide helps find the nearest testing center in Kinbrae, Minnesota for your chosen test type. After registering, you'll receive a donor pass/registration form with the location details, and no appointment is typically needed, though registration and payment are required upfront.
Our labs are SAMHSA-certified, with test results verified by licensed physicians serving as Medical Review Officers (MRO).
